If you do not have a fly wheel lock tool put the transmission (if manual, if dct it should default to a gear idk) into 6th gear for the most mechanical disadvantage to the engine and then put on the parking brake. This should hold the crank shaft still, but you should not be putting enough torque to spin the engine, because you should also try to hold the flywheel with one hand so it doesn't put any torque onto the crank hub.
